Question Coconut oil is more appropriate for baking compared to vegetable oil because it has a high smoking point of \( 450^{\circ} \mathrm{F} \). What is the smoking point of coconut oil in \( { }^{\circ} \mathrm{C} \) ? Round to one decimal place. Do not include units in your answer.

Coconut oil's smoking point of \( 450^{\circ} \mathrm{F} \) converts to approximately \( 232.2^{\circ} \mathrm{C} \). To convert Fahrenheit to Celsius, you can use the formula \( C = (F - 32) \div 1.8 \).
